The International Association for Continuing Education and Training (IACET) focuses on the quality of continuing education and training programs. IACET evolved from a national task force on Continuing Education in 1968. IACET is the organization authorizing Continuing Education Units (CEU) for classrooms across the nation.
In response to distance learning and non-traditional learners, IACET has developed "Distance-Learning Guidelines to help developers of distance and online learning to apply the IACET Standard to their specific situation." This doesn't change or lower the standards, but rather assist distance learning organizations apply the standards to a different learning environment.
As distance learning continues to evolve and expand in popularity, it is important that a method for measuring the varied curriculum be standardized to ensure quality distance education.
